Many modern computer microscope are equipped with digital displays that simplify observation. Instead of looking through traditional eyepieces, users can view magnified images directly on a screen. This feature makes computer microscope more accessible, especially in group settings or for users with vision impairments. The digital display also allows for easy sharing of images and video, making computer microscope more efficient for collaborative work or presentation purposes. Q: What are the key advantages of using computer microscope in education? A: computer microscope allow students to observe microscopic organisms, cells, and other structures up close, making abstract concepts more tangible and enhancing the learning experience. Q: Do computer microscope require special training to use effectively? A: While basic use is intuitive, effective operation of computer microscope can benefit from some training, especially when handling more advanced features like focusing, lighting adjustments, and image capture. Q: Can computer microscope be used for environmental studies? A: Yes, computer microscope are used in environmental studies to examine soil samples, water quality, and microorganisms, helping researchers assess ecological conditions and environmental changes.
